これで気持ち程度のこっそり改訳は終了、そしてRingの翻訳活動は休止です。
2017年12月07日~2020年04月24日までの約三年間、
なんの対価も得られないのを堪えてがんばってきましたが無理。ダメです。我慢の限界。
いい加減、Ringは翻訳ではなく、コード書かせてください。
love2d/Luaの代替として用意したはずが、あれほどボヤいていたのに誰も使ってないんでもういいです。
そのlove2d/luaも一年しかたなく延長しましたが、こっちも翻訳ではなくゲーム開発させてください。
もう、資料がないとか騒いでも相手にできません。
さらに Nim の翻訳。このまま一個人で仮訳全完了→検証・改訳→正式版公開→保守継続しても一年も持たずに破綻すると思います。
翻訳メモリの導入などなんとか対策はしていますが、指数関数的に作業量は増えていきます。バージョンアップ作業に追従できなくなる日は必ず来ます。
そうなったとき、誰も面倒を見られないので、今から準備するなり覚悟はしておいてください(それ以上に翻訳は難しいわけです)。
翻訳やめるよってのは突然来ます。ありえないくらい突然に燃え尽き症候群。
ですから、この段階で警告しているわけです。
最後に。
以前も言いましたが Ring 関連の作業を引き継ぎたい人はどうぞ。
-#Sat Mar 14 14:18:21 JST 2020
+#Fri Apr 24 02:47:06 JST 2020
LAST_ENTRY_FILE=operators.txt
LAST_ENTRY_FILE=operators.txt
-LAST_ENTRY_SRC=..
-LAST_ENTRY_NUMBER=22237
+LAST_ENTRY_SRC=In this chapter we will introduce the operators provided by the Ring programming langauge.
+LAST_ENTRY_NUMBER=22243
プロジェクトの翻訳状況
分節数 単語数 文字数(空白を除く) 文字数(空白を含む) ファイル数
プロジェクトの翻訳状況
分節数 単語数 文字数(空白を除く) 文字数(空白を含む) ファイル数
======================================================
プログラマはプログラミング言語のシンタックスには神経質です。
======================================================
プログラマはプログラミング言語のシンタックスには神経質です。
-すばらしいプログラマは様々な記法で仕事をする方法を理解していますが、プログラマには各々の好みの記法があります。
+すばらしいプログラマは様々な記法で仕事をする方法を理解していますが、プログラマには各々好みの記法があります。
プログラミング言語ごとに好き嫌いの分かれる記法があります。
Ring は、あまたにあるプログラミング言語の一つです。
プログラミング言語ごとに好き嫌いの分かれる記法があります。
Ring は、あまたにあるプログラミング言語の一つです。
変更:
* get() 関数 : sysget() へ変更。
変更:
* get() 関数 : sysget() へ変更。
-* sort() 関数 : オブジェクトのリストでも動作するようになりました。
-* find() 関数 : オブジェクトのリストでも動作するようになりました。
+* sort(), find() 関数 : オブジェクトのリストでも動作するようになりました。
最良実行性能を得るには C/C++ などでゲームエンジンを作成後にエンジン用の Ring クラスを実装します。
最良実行性能を得るには C/C++ などでゲームエンジンを作成後にエンジン用の Ring クラスを実装します。
-一部を除き 2D ゲームの構造は単純明快であり、 Ring でゲームエンジンを作成しても十分高速です。
+一般的な 2D ゲームの構造は単純明快であり、 Ring でゲームエンジンを作成しても十分高速です。
また、これは言語の概念として、オブジェクト指向プログラミング (OOP) によるオブジェクトの構築方法、
入れ子構造の宣言型プログラミングの用法、
また、これは言語の概念として、オブジェクト指向プログラミング (OOP) によるオブジェクトの構築方法、
入れ子構造の宣言型プログラミングの用法、
Ring へ新しいライブラリを追加するためにコード生成器 (Ring にて記述) を使用しています。
Ring へ新しいライブラリを追加するためにコード生成器 (Ring にて記述) を使用しています。
-生成器は RingQt と RingAllegro の作成で、 Ring 1.1 では RingLibSDL の作成で使用しました。
+RingQt と RingAllegro (Ring 1.1 では RingLibSDL) はコード生成器で作成しました。
取扱説明書の増補
================
取扱説明書の増補
================
-Ring 1.1 の取扱説明書 (800 ページ) は Ring 1.0 の取扱説明書 (340 ページ) よりも増補しました。
+Ring 1.1 の取扱説明書 (800 ページ) は Ring 1.0 の取扱説明書 (340 ページ) よりも改善しています。
-è¨\80èª\9eã\81ªã\81©ã\81«ã\81¤ã\81\84ã\81¦æ\9c\80è\89¯ã\81®æ\83\85å ±ã\82\92æ\8e²è¼\89ã\81\99ã\82\8bã\81\9fã\82\81ã\81«ç« 説ã\82\92å¤\9aæ\95°è¿½å\8a しました。
+è\89¯è³ªã\81ªç\9f¥è\98ã\82\92ç\90\86解ã\81\97ã\81¦é \82ã\81\8dã\81\9fã\81\8fè¨\80èª\9eé\96¢é\80£ã\81ªã\81©ã\81®ç« ã\82\92å¤\9aæ\95°å\8a ç\86しました。